    I'm putting my before picture up mostly because I've been such a big fan of this site and I'm hoping it will keep me motivated to be more successful this time around. This isn't the first time I've done Atkins, but it has been the only way of eating that has worked for me. I am currently starting at 260lbs and my first go on Atkins I got down to about 220lbs. That was in 2006 and I have miserably gone up and down since then.

    Just a brief story about myself so that maybe I can help others that may be in the same place I am. I have been heavy all my life. I was diagnosed with type 2 diabetes at the age of 11, and soon was on high blood pressure medication thereafter. My first attempt with Atkins got me off both my medications and I haven't needed them since. In 8th grade I weighed about 310lbs, and my heaviest weight was 325lbs at the age of 16. I am now 22 years old and I'm just so tired of the weight that I know this time will be it for me. Oh, I am also a pastry chef so most people think I'm crazy when I've told them I lost weight not eating carbs

        First of all, way to go on being 65 pounds lighter than your heaviest weight. You are that much closer to your ultimate goal. It's great that you are no longer on meds.

        Stick with this, stay strong, and NEVER give up. If you ever fall off...get right back on. You are still so young and if you make these changes now you will enjoy so many benefits for the rest of your life...not being controlled by cravings, not constantly thinking about food, being at a healthy weight and avoid obesity related diseases, be at a healthy weight when you have children (if that's what you want), etc, etc.

        Since your job will keep you surrounded by temptation you need to protect yourself by PLANNING. Bring low carb meals and snacks to work with you. I suggest bringing more than you think you need in case temptation strikes ~ you'll have good, low-carb food at hand to get rid of the cravings/temptations.

        Keep coming to the board, reading and posting. There is great support and motivation here.
